Improved security
Sliding sash windows are an fantastic addition to any home. They add a lot of visual appeal as well as provide a sense of security. Sash windows are vulnerable to intruders, however, if they're not properly secured. Luckily, modern uPVC windows have advanced security features that make them a highly effective deterrent to intruders. These include multipoint locking systems as well as reinforced frames.
Intruders will be less likely to target a house that is secured properly particularly when the homeowner inspects the windows on a regular basis for evidence of damage or wear. Although most homeowners are well-aware about the importance of making sure that they lock their front door before leaving the property Many do not check their windows in the sash.
Sash windows are easy to secure, despite their traditional style. They open vertically or horizontally instead of on hinges, making it much harder to climb through them than casement windows. They can also be fitted with child safety devices as well as security locks to increase their level security.
Sash window security is further enhanced by the fact that only one window can be opened at a time, making it more difficult to shimmy through them. This means that burglars will be more likely to give up when they are unable to break in. Additionally, uPVC sash frame are more durable than wooden frames, meaning they will not deteriorate over time.

Improved energy efficiency
uPVC Sash windows are a popular choice for homeowners who want to make their homes more energy efficient. They feature double-glazed windows and a tight seal, which helps prevent heat loss and minimise draughts. They also help keep your home's interior warm and help you save money on your heating costs. They are a great alternative to traditional sash windows that is susceptible to leaks and draftiness.
The uPVC material used in these windows is rigid and durable which means it can endure the harsh conditions of the UK weather. They are the ideal choice for homeowners who want to replace their old and damaged timber box sash window windows. They are also simple to maintain and only require a quick wipe down every now and again. This makes them a convenient option for busy homeowners who want to cut down on the amount of work they have to do.
They are also energy efficient and can save you lots of money on your energy bills. As opposed to older windows which let in cold air during the winter and warm air in summer, these windows will keep your home comfortable all year. They also have great soundproofing capabilities that can help block out noise from the outside world.
The windows of the new generation are more effective in preventing moisture from entering the frame, which could cause damage over time. They also feature an advanced spring system that is less likely to break unlike the older designs which put too much strain on the pulleys and turn rod.
